Br₁₈Te₂Ta₂ is an experimental mixed-halide semiconductor compound combining bromine, tellurium, and tantalum in a layered or complex crystal structure. This material belongs to an emerging class of multinary semiconductors being investigated for optoelectronic and solid-state device applications where tunable bandgaps and mixed-cation/anion chemistry offer advantages over binary or ternary alternatives. While not yet commercialized, compounds of this type are of interest in photovoltaics, photodetectors, and radiation detection due to the heavy-element content (tantalum) and halide stability, though synthesis and reproducibility remain active research challenges.
